A soba noodle restaurant ranked in the TOP 5000 of the food log in Hidaka Town, Hokkaido, visited during a farm visit in Shizunai. A choice of thin or thick noodles is available (thick noodles are shown in the photo).
The menu includes: ● Oroshi Zaru Soba (regular portion), octopus kakiage, white rice, and a raw egg.
The noodles are almost as thick as Kakuman and have a buckwheat noodle-like texture. The dashi (broth) is all kelp, and the warm soba-tsuyu my friend had at the same time had a particularly strong dashi flavor.
The octopus kakiage, with kabocha, burdock, carrot, and onion. Other than the octopus, the rest of the ingredients are average. It is easy to eat because the batter is small and not too sticky.
The rice with egg was delicious with the flavor of kombu soy sauce.
